1. Mayo Clinic Endocrinology and Diabetes Care

The Mayo Clinic is widely recognized for its high-ranking status in endocrinology, utilizing a collaborative, team-based approach to patient care 110. Their clinical model includes a comprehensive educational program that guides patients through intensive insulin therapy, providing 60 to 90 minutes of weekly instruction over four consecutive weeks 1. The care team structure incorporates physicians, diabetes educators, and registered dietitians who work in tandem to align blood sugar levels with target ranges 1. Specialized pediatric care is also a hallmark, offering resources such as child psychologists and child-life staff to manage newly diagnosed cases in pediatric settings 1.

2. Joslin Diabetes Center

As the world’s largest diabetes research and clinical care organization, the Joslin Diabetes Center serves as a major teaching affiliate of Harvard Medical School 11. Its model focuses on translating laboratory discoveries into actionable clinical therapies, a bench-to-bedside strategy that characterizes top-tier academic medical centers 2. The institution provides a full spectrum of support, from basic management training to complex device assistance, often incorporating clinical pharmacists to optimize medication regimens 2. This integration of deep research with routine patient care allows the facility to address the unique complexities of both Type 1 and Type 2 diabetes 11.

5. UCSF Diabetes Clinic at Mount Zion

The UCSF Diabetes Clinic at Mount Zion, directed by experts such as Robert J. Rushakoff, represents a high-level integration of clinical service and digital health research 515. The clinic is known for its focus on managing hyperglycemia in both inpatient and outpatient settings, incorporating research into the use of internet-based platforms for training both medical professionals and patients 5. The facility provides specialized care for diverse patient populations, emphasizing the transition from pediatric to adult care models, which is a frequent challenge in the treatment of Type 1 diabetes 515.

Clinical Evaluation Metrics and Standards of Care

When assessing the quality of a diabetes clinic, institutions generally adhere to criteria established by the ADA and the Leapfrog Group 37. These standards emphasize safety protocols during hospitalization, such as testing for blood glucose levels and clear procedures for managing hypoglycemia 3. Recognized leaders in this space demonstrate consistency in these metrics, ensuring that patients transition from inpatient care back to their routine lives with necessary tools for continued self-management 7. Clinics are evaluated on their ability to minimize risks like amputations and severe metabolic complications through coordinated, evidence-based intervention 3.
